Your MAB is capped at 10.00 when brewing so does your INT; So any INT and MAB pumping method is useless.
You better set atma of Gales and Smiting Blow (TP bonus) for your atma and choose WS Damage+ dagger on main hand and TP bonus Fusetto on off hand.
The 3rd atma can be atma of echoes (ACP completion) or hateful stream (fuath) in case you brew them on windsday.
MAB does not cap during a brew. You get 900 MAB, so 9.00, MAB in gear is the only real way to increase damage, gear wise, outside of something with TP Bonus, if applicable. Gales/Smiting/Stream(Windsday) or Ultimate.

theres absolutely no MAB pieces for body/back/feet/hands/ammo slots for DNC :/ unless you get lucky augmenting stuff in FoV lol. Genesis Locket for neck works if you can get one, otherwise Artemis' Medal is typically best. you could also add double MAB+1~3 Demon's Rings. Denali Kecks for legs, and if you can find a afford a novio, grab that too! for waist there's Furin Obi, otherwise you could attempt getting lucky with MAB+2 on MMM belts <.<
